Abstract

The utility model discloses an assembled reinforced concrete wallboard frame construction solves prior art and adopts wet trade, plagues for the construction, has reduced the problem of the house speed of building. The utility model discloses a first wallboard and link to each other with first wallboard after be the second wallboard of " L " type to reach the reinforcing bar that runs through first wallboard and second wallboard perpendicularly, the edge of one side of first wallboard is equipped with the horse tooth raft seaming of taking the keyway, the one end of second wallboard is equipped with the ma yacha who is connected the key with horse tooth raft seaming phase -match and area, it goes into in the keyway to connect the key card, horse tooth raft seaming is absorbed in in the first wallboard, outside the ma yacha protrusion second wallboard, all be equipped with the reinforcing bar hole that supplies the reinforcing bar to pass on top, horse tooth raft seaming and the ma ya raft of first wallboard. The utility model has the advantages of it can be good to bear the weight of dynamic height, morphotropism, the shock resistance is good.

Description

A kind of assembled steel reinforced concrete panel frame construction
Technical field
The utility model relates to a kind of assembled steel reinforced concrete panel frame construction.
Background technology
Assembled architecture have industrialized level high, be convenient to winter construction, reduce material consumption, reduce the advantage such as dust from construction sites and building waste, it is conducive to the object realizing energy-saving and emission-reduction and protection of the environment.But still adopt wet trade in common precast reinforced concrete construction deadlight link construction, make troubles to construction, reduce house building speed.Meanwhile, house is more weak, and people lack confidence to the shock resistance of precast reinforced concrete construction.
Utility model content
The purpose of this utility model is to provide a kind of assembled steel reinforced concrete panel frame construction, solves prior art and adopts wet trade, make troubles, reduce the problem of house building speed to construction.
To achieve these goals, the technical solution adopted in the utility model is as follows:
A kind of assembled steel reinforced concrete panel frame construction, comprises the first wallboard and rear the second wallboard in " L " type that is connected with the first wallboard, and vertically runs through the reinforcing bar of the first wallboard and the second wallboard; The edge of the side of described first wallboard is provided with the horse tooth trough seaming of band keyway; One end of described second wallboard is provided with and matches with horse tooth trough seaming and to be with the horse tooth trough of connecting key; Described connecting key snaps in keyway; Described horse tooth trough seaming is absorbed in the first wallboard, and described horse tooth trough protrudes outside the second wallboard; The top of described first wallboard, horse tooth trough seaming and horse tooth trough are equipped with the reinforced hole passed for reinforcing bar.
Particularly, described horse tooth trough seaming comprises the first U-type groove, and is arranged at the fixed bar on the first top, U-type groove one end; The keyway passed for horse tooth trough is formed bottom described fixed bar and the first U-type groove; Described horse tooth trough comprises the second U-type groove, is arranged at the baffle plate of second U-type groove one end, and is arranged at the second U-type groove other end and the connecting key for inserting keyway be obliquely installed; Described reinforced hole is arranged at the first U-type groove and the second U-type groove both sides.
In addition, the utility model also comprises for fixing the first wallboard and the second wallboard and the basal layer be positioned at below the first wallboard and the second wallboard, is embedded with inverse u shape reinforcing bar in described basal layer; Described reinforcing bar welds mutually with inverse u shape reinforcing bar, thus the first wallboard and the second wallboard and basis is fixed.
Further, described first wallboard and the second wallboard form " L " type wallboard jointly; Described " L " type wallboard is two or more, and superposition is fixing successively under upper; Reinforcing bar between adjacent " L " type wallboard is connected by sleeve.
Again further, each " L " type wallboard is provided with two reinforcing bars.
The utility model compared with prior art, has the following advantages and beneficial effect:
Wallboard of the present utility model can carry out standardized production in factory, and by the occlusion of horse tooth trough seaming and horse tooth trough between wallboard, and reinforcing bar runs through and is fixed, and it is extremely convenient to install, and improves installation effectiveness; Also effectively prevent the wet trade of job site, thus reduce pollution on the environment.Meanwhile, the utility model has the advantages such as bearing capacity is high, deformation performance good, shock resistance is good.

Detailed description of the invention
Below in conjunction with drawings and Examples, the utility model is described in further detail, and embodiment of the present utility model includes but not limited to the following example.
Embodiment 1
As shown in figures 1-4, a kind of assembled steel reinforced concrete panel frame construction, comprises the first wallboard 1 and rear the second wallboard 2 in " L " type that is connected with the first wallboard, and vertically runs through the reinforcing bar 3 of the first wallboard and the second wallboard; The edge of the side of described first wallboard is provided with the horse tooth trough seaming 4 of band keyway; One end of described second wallboard is provided with and matches with horse tooth trough seaming and to be with the horse tooth trough 5 of connecting key; Described connecting key snaps in keyway; Described horse tooth trough seaming is absorbed in the first wallboard, and described horse tooth trough protrudes outside the second wallboard; The top of described first wallboard, horse tooth trough seaming and horse tooth trough are equipped with the reinforced hole 6 passed for reinforcing bar.The utility model is engaged by horse tooth trough and horse tooth trough seaming, first wallboard and the second wallboard are fixed, and strengthen the stability between two blocks of wallboards further by reinforcing bar, thus realize Fast Installation, and wet trade need not be carried out as prior art, construction is complicated, and efficiency is lower, also can pollute job site simultaneously, affect environment.Adopt wallboard frame structure of the present utility model then can avoid these problems, realize Fast Installation, improve house building speed, also mitigate the labour intensity of constructor.Simultaneously can also build a good construction environment to constructor.
Particularly, as shown in Figure 5,6, described horse tooth trough seaming comprises the first U-type groove 7, and is arranged at the fixed bar 8 on the first top, U-type groove one end; The keyway passed for horse tooth trough is formed bottom described fixed bar and the first U-type groove; Described horse tooth trough comprises the second U-type groove 9, is arranged at the baffle plate 10 of second U-type groove one end, and is arranged at the second U-type groove other end and the connecting key for inserting keyway be obliquely installed; Described reinforced hole is arranged at the first U-type groove and the second U-type groove both sides.The utility model is by snapping in the first U-type groove by the second U-type groove, connecting key is just in time stuck in keyway (being made up of fixed bar and the first U-type groove) simultaneously, such setting, between two U-type groove, clamping realizes interfixing, connecting key is through keyway simultaneously, again strengthens the stability between two U-type groove, thus increases the stable of whole device, add reinforcing bar to pass, again ensure that the steadiness of two wallboards.Preferred as one, the horse tooth trough seaming of the present embodiment and horse tooth trough are three, certainly also can increase or reduce corresponding horse tooth trough seaming and horse tooth trough according to actual conditions, but three stability can not only guaranteeing to fix are set, can also cost be effectively reduced.It is then sealing in order to ensure the first wallboard and the second wallboard chain structure that the utility model arranges baffle plate, avoids junction to occur larger space.
In addition, the utility model also comprises for fixing the first wallboard and the second wallboard and the basal layer be positioned at below the first wallboard and the second wallboard, is embedded with inverse u shape reinforcing bar in described basal layer; Described reinforcing bar welds mutually with inverse u shape reinforcing bar, thus the first wallboard and the second wallboard and basis is fixed.This basal layer i.e. lowermost layer are arranged, and are to the first wallboard and the second wallboard and ground are fixed; Why in basal layer, be embedded with inverse u shape reinforcing bar, to strengthen the first wallboard and the stability between the second wallboard and basal layer, by being welded mutually with inverse u shape reinforcing bar by reinforcing bar, above-mentioned two can be avoided between wallboard and basal layer, to occur segregation phenomenon.What deserves to be explained is, two reinforcing bars of the present utility model are welded in the both sides of inverse u shape reinforcing bar respectively.
In addition, described first wallboard and the second wallboard form " L " type wallboard jointly; When described " L " type wallboard is two or more, and superposition is fixing successively under upper; Reinforcing bar between adjacent " L " type wallboard is connected by sleeve.The present embodiment provides when " L " type wallboard is two or more, connected mode between adjacent " L " type wallboard, then that sleeve is set at reinforcing bar connecting place, two reinforcing bars are inserted in sleeve and is fixed, concrete can be injected in sleeve simultaneously, or adopt welding, and other fixed forms all can.Be fixed both only needing.
Preferred as one, each " L " type wallboard is provided with two reinforcing bars.This gives a kind of preferred embodiment, by two reinforcing bars, corresponding first wallboard and the second wallboard are fixed, can not only realize fixing, can also reduce costs, the utility model adopts two reinforcing bars to be then the use decreasing reinforcing bar when guaranteeing stable, certainly can select the number of setting up reinforcing bar when reality uses.
